Acceleration due to gravity >>Our earth attracts all the objects toward its centre by a force called gravity. >>force acting on a mass of a body is known as its weight. >>Weight varies from place to place with the force of gravity. The force of gravity is more on the places closer to centre of the Earth. The force of gravity produces acceleration when objects fall under its influence. This is called acceleration due to gravity. >> It is denoted by letter ‘g’. The value of ‘g’ of the Earth is 9.8 ms-2 (approximately 10 ms-2). This means that every second an object is in free fall, gravity will cause the velocity of the object to increase 9.8 m/s. In Today's class I learnt River. A river begins from mountains or hills and flows down to low land. In a cold region, a river may originate from melting snow or a glacier. In warmer places, water drains from slope to form channels during rainfall. These channels join together to form stream and river. The impact of river on the physical landscape is understood through the study of different stages. These stages are divided into upper, middle and lower based on the flow of water. A new era in the Bhutanese history began on the 17th December 1907, when Trongsa penlop (the Governor of Trongsa) Ugyen Wangchuk was elected as the first hereditary King of Bhutan. Bhutan's King Jigme Khesar Namgyal Wangchuk and Queen Jetsun Pema are quite a couple. The King ascended the throme when he was still in his twenties, a married his Queen (a commoner) in 2011.
